The issue with players like Auba and Belotti, are not with the players, but with the clubs.
Cairo is acting like a spoiled child who's never had anything precious before (which admittedly he hasn't), so he doesn't believe his valuation is wrong. 80M + Paletta + Niang is way more than Belotti is truly worth, and I don't believe management really believe that it's worth that, nor do I believe that management will offer this amount because we still need to strengthen in other areas and bring in replacements as well.

As for Auba, the problem is that Dortmund would not want to lose two of their top attackers in the same mercato, and so it depends on what they are offered for Dembele by Madrid and Barca. As Dortmund see more of an upside for Dembele than Auba, that's a fact. I see a bid of 150M-180M still may not be enough to satisfy them for him, but they may still want to keep Auba because with the money from a Dembele sale would be more than enough to bring in any replacement for him (maybe an Alexi Sanchez or similar), and given Auba's form, keeping him would be more of an assurance in terms of goals for them.

In the end it all depends on how much our management are actually willing to spend on their Marquee striker. If an 80M is the maximum, Belotti is out of the question, and perhaps Auba as well.

The only hope I'm holding for either of them is the fact that we don't know how much our owners have put on the table for Fasobelli to bid with. The reports for Dortmund before Dembele started rebelling were that they'd already agreed something with us, so long as they found a replacement for Auba. That was the most promising news we'd ever gotten out of either of those players. Of Belotti, all we've had were two or three official bids rejected.

2 more days until Fasobelli make their decision. Regardless of who they bring in, the quality that they've brought in to strengthen our disgustingly weak team from last season is already good enough for me. 
Not gonna get a big head about winning the league just yet. Our objective is top 4, and if we meet that objective in around 25-30 games, THEN we can think about aiming higher.

@Sampinjon The reason why we have to do it all in this particular mercato is because FFP is making allowances for us to do so, so long as we manage to offer UEFA up a viable 4-year budget to repay everything AFTER this initial spending. Every mercato after this will be one in which our spending must be in line with our revenues. We only have one shot with this, which is why anything goes with this mercato.
